Your role
Mission: Manage, call on, and sell industrial equipment to customers in assigned territory.
Product Sales - The Sales Representative prospects, sources, and maintains quality customers in assigned areas. This role requires to achieve or exceed assigned sales goals by developing action plans and schedules to identify specific sales prospects, targets, and/or markets and to project the number of contacts to be made. The Sales Representative manages, calls on, and sells products directly to customers in assigned areas and will actively engage in planned prospecting activities geared at increasing the customer base. They will follow up on new leads and referrals resulting from field activity and establish rapport through maintaining regular contact with existing and new customers (particularly key accounts). Responding promptly to customer inquiries, introducing new products and upgrades, studying customer needs, and coordinating customer service are abilities the Sales Representative should have.

Additional duties of a Sales Representative include:
  • Preparing and presenting quotes, proposals, pricing, and credit terms. Overseeing customer services through quality checks and follow-up; to help in identifying and resolving customer concerns.
  • Maintaining a professional image at all times through personal actions and initiatives. Enhancing division and Company reputation and brand image by consistently working to implement the Company's core values of commitment, interaction, and innovation.
  • Obtaining, developing, preparing, delivering, and presenting sales materials, exhibits, and promotional programs when attending exhibits, conferences, meetings, and other local, regional, and national promotional opportunities.
    Training & Development- The Sales Representative is expected to continuously update their job knowledge (for both products and sales/marketing strategies and skills) by participating in educational opportunities; reading professional publications; networking; and participating in professional organizations.
    Reporting - The Sales Representative prepares reports as assigned relative to activity, lost orders, closings, follow-up, and performance against budget. These reports may also be on special developments, information, or feedback gathered through field activity, including recommendations for product, service, pricing changes, and evaluation of competitive developments.

About Atlas Copco

Atlas Copco is a Swedish industrial company that was founded in 1873. It manufactures industrial tools and equipment. The company operates in four business areas: Compressor Technique, Vacuum Technique, Industrial Technique, and Power Technique. Atlas Copco has a presence in over 180 countries and has over 39,000 employees. The company is committed to sustainable productivity and has set ambitious sustainability targets for 2030.
